Of course, no changes come without controversy. The Trump administration's actions at the TSA weren't immune to criticism. Some of the most common critiques centered around the effectiveness of new security measures, the impact on passenger convenience, and, let's not forget, the management of the workforce. One of the biggest criticisms was the effectiveness of new security technologies. While the TSA implemented advanced imaging technology and enhanced screening procedures, critics questioned whether these measures were truly effective in detecting threats and reducing risks. Another area of concern was the impact on passenger convenience. Some of the changes, such as new screening protocols for carry-on luggage, caused longer wait times and increased passenger frustration. The administration also faced criticism for its handling of the TSA workforce. There were concerns about staffing shortages, low morale, and the agency's ability to attract and retain qualified employees. These issues highlighted the challenges of managing a large, complex organization with a diverse workforce. There were also concerns about the potential for increased profiling. Some of the new screening procedures and policies raised concerns about the fairness and equity of security measures. The administration also faced scrutiny regarding the agency's communication and transparency. Critics questioned whether the TSA was effectively communicating its policies and procedures to the public. These controversies sparked debates about the balance between security and convenience. They also highlighted the need for the TSA to continuously assess and improve its operations.

Let’s get real with some **constitutional law examples**! This will help you see how all this theory actually plays out in the real world. One of the most common applications of **constitutional law** is in cases involving the **First Amendment**, which protects freedom of speech, religion, the press, the right to assemble, and the right to petition the government. For example, court cases often deal with issues like hate speech, religious freedom in schools, and the right to protest. Take *Texas v. Johnson* (1989), where the Supreme Court ruled that burning the American flag was protected symbolic speech. Pretty cool, huh? Then there are cases dealing with the **Fourth Amendment**, which protects against unreasonable searches and seizures. These cases often involve issues like police searches, surveillance, and the use of evidence in court. For instance, the landmark case of *Miranda v. Arizona* (1966) established that suspects must be informed of their rights before being interrogated by the police.

**Indonesia**, being a vast country comprised of thousands of islands, boasts a diverse climate. Generally, the **weather** in **Indonesia** is tropical, characterized by high temperatures and humidity throughout the year. But it’s not as simple as that, my friends! The **Indonesia weather forecast 30 days** varies significantly depending on the region and the time of year. There are two main seasons to be aware of: the wet season and the dry season. The wet season, influenced by the northwest monsoon, typically runs from October to April, bringing heavy rainfall and high humidity. During this time, you can expect frequent showers, especially in the afternoons. On the other hand, the dry season, which is influenced by the southeast monsoon, usually occurs from May to September. This period brings less rainfall, lower humidity, and plenty of sunshine. However, even during the dry season, occasional rain showers are possible, so it's always wise to be prepared.
